Module GRANT MANAGEMENT AND COMPLIANCE

Module code: GST8
Credits: 5
Semester: Year-Long
Department: GRADUATE SKILLS
International: No

The Graduate School offers the graduate skills module GST8: Grant Management & Compliance to IRC funded research students to support them in complying with the general terms and conditions and the reporting requirements set out in IRC scholarship documentation.

This module is intended to provide information on what is expected in terms of fiscal accountability and compliance for all funded research scholarships. Acceptance of a scholarship creates a legal obligation on the part of the scholar to use the funds in accordance with the terms of the grant and to comply with the scholarships terms and conditions. On completion of the module the scholar will be able to: • Understand the issues relating to compliance of the terms and conditions of their research fellowship • Manage and report on the budgetary component of their research fellowship as outlined in their letter of offer.

Compliance includes:

· The preparation and timely submission of reports detailing matters such as project and career development progression, financial updates and project outputs to the funder.

· The appropriate use of research expenses.

· The recording of all training and career development plan activities.

· Applying to the funder/academic supervisor for approvals or permissions and recording and retaining the approvals/permissions.

· Lodging of wholly/partly funded publications and other research outputs in an Open Access repository in accordance with the scholarship terms and conditions.

· Acknowledgement of the funder’s support (and Strategic Partner support where applicable) and inclusion of logo(s) in all publications and publicity materials as outlined in the funder’s terms and conditions and retention of copies of all publication/publicity material with appropriate acknowledgements.
